Introduction
The ready-to-drink (RTD) beverages market has seen a significant shift towards healthier, non-alcoholic options, with mocktails leading the way. Mocktails, or non-alcoholic cocktails, are becoming an increasingly popular choice for consumers who want to enjoy sophisticated, flavorful beverages without the effects of alcohol. This shift towards non-alcoholic options is driven by rising health consciousness, the growing trend of mindful drinking, and a wider consumer base looking for inclusive, social drinking experiences. Mocktails are available in various forms, ranging from simple fruit-based drinks to more elaborate blends with herbs, spices, and exotic flavors.
As the demand for non-alcoholic beverages continues to rise globally, the ready-to-drink mocktails market is poised for significant growth. This article delves into the competitive landscape of the ready-to-drink mocktails market, providing insights into key strategies, trends, and opportunities that are shaping the market’s trajectory until 2033.
Market Overview
The ready-to-drink mocktails market is expanding rapidly, driven by evolving consumer preferences for healthier and alcohol-free alternatives. The market is expected to experience steady growth with a projected comp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 10% from 2023 to 2033. This growth is largely fueled by factors such as a growing preference for healthy beverages, the increasing popularity of alcohol-free social gatherings, and greater availability of diverse mocktail options across global retail and online channels.
North America and Europe are leading the market in terms of demand, while the Asia-Pacific region is showing promising growth due to changing lifestyles, increasing health consciousness, and the rise of premium non-alcoholic drinks. As more consumers embrace the benefits of mindful drinking, RTD mocktails are expected to continue gaining popularity worldwide.
Key Market Drivers
- Health and Wellness Trend The increasing consumer preference for healthy lifestyles is one of the strongest drivers for the RTD mocktails market. More people are prioritizing their health and wellness, avoiding alcohol for various reasons, including the desire for better hydration, weight management, and overall physical well-being. Mocktails, which typically contain fewer calories, no alcohol, and healthier ingredients, are an attractive option for this health-conscious consumer group.
- Mindful Drinking Movement The mindful drinking movement, which advocates for more conscious and intentional drinking habits, has gained significant momentum in recent years. This trend is pushing consumers to opt for non-alcoholic alternatives that allow them to participate in social occasions without the effects of alcohol. The rise of "sober curious" consumers, particularly millennials and Generation Z, has created a burgeoning market for mocktails that allow people to enjoy the taste and experience of cocktails without the aftereffects.
- Increased Demand for Premium and Innovative Products Today’s consumers are more sophisticated and willing to pay a premium for high-quality, innovative beverage options. The demand for premium RTD mocktails is growing, driven by factors such as exotic flavors, artisanal blends, and premium packaging. Companies are constantly innovating by offering creative combinations of fruits, herbs, spices, and botanicals to capture consumer interest. This trend is likely to continue, as brands strive to create a unique and indulgent mocktail experience.
- Social Media Influence and Marketing Social media platforms have played a key role in the popularity of mocktails. The rise of influencers, wellness advocates, and lifestyle bloggers who promote alcohol-free living and share mocktail recipes has helped spread awareness and encourage experimentation. Brands have leveraged these platforms to promote mocktails in a fun and engaging way, further contributing to the market's growth.
- Sustainability and Clean Label Trends Modern consumers are more discerning about the products they consume, with many seeking out clean-label beverages that are free from artificial additives, preservatives, and high sugar content. The demand for sustainably sourced and organic ingredients is also rising. Brands that focus on clean-label, organic mocktails and sustainable production practices are increasingly finding success in the market. ________________________________________

Challenges
- Higher Production Costs One of the main challenges faced by companies in the RTD mocktails market is the cost of production. High-quality ingredients, premium packaging, and innovative formulations often come with a higher price tag, which can lead to higher retail prices. These costs can make it difficult for brands to appeal to a broad consumer base, particularly in price-sensitive markets.
- Intense Competition As the mocktail market grows, so does the competition. With an increasing number of companies entering the space, both new startups and established beverage giants are vying for market share. This heightened competition makes it challenging for brands to differentiate themselves and maintain consumer loyalty. To stand out, brands must offer unique flavors, ingredients, and experiences that set them apart.
- Supply Chain and Ingredient Sourcing Challenges Sourcing high-quality, natural ingredients can be difficult, particularly for exotic fruits, herbs, and botanicals that are commonly used in mocktail recipes. This issue is compounded by supply chain disruptions, particularly in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ic, which has impacted production timelines and increased the cost of raw materials. Maintaining a consistent supply of premium ingredients is crucial to meet market demand.
- Consumer Education While the popularity of mocktails is growing, there are still a significant number of consumers who are unfamiliar with non-alcoholic cocktails or are hesitant to try them. Educating consumers about the benefits of mocktails, the various flavor profiles, and how they fit into the overall health and wellness lifestyle will be essential for driving continued growth. ________________________________________
Market Segmentation
- By Product Type o Fruit-based Mocktails: These are the most popular variety of mocktails, made with a variety of fruits like berries, citrus, and tropical fruits. They are refreshing and often serve as a base for more complex mocktail recipes. o Herbal and Botanical Mocktails: This category includes mocktails made with herbs, spices, and botanicals such as mint, ginger, and lavender. These mocktails are gaining popularity for their complex, aromatic profiles. o Premium and Exotic Mocktails: With the rise in demand for premium beverages, mocktails made from rare fruits, exotic herbs, and spices are becoming more common. These drinks offer consumers a unique experience with luxurious ingredients.
- By Distribution Channel o Online Retail: E-commerce platforms offer consumers the convenience of purchasing mocktails from the comfort of their homes. The growing popularity of online shopping, combined with subscription services and direct-to-consumer models, is driving the segment's growth. o Supermarkets/Hypermarkets: Large retail chains are major distributors of RTD mocktails, offering consumers easy access to a wide variety of brands and flavors. o Specialty Stores: Specialty health stores, organic markets, and wellness-focused retail outlets are increasingly stocking premium and organic mocktail options to cater to health-conscious consumers. o Bars and Restaurants: As more establishments cater to the demand for non-alcoholic options, bars and restaurants are offering mocktail menus, allowing consumers to enjoy flavorful drinks while dining out.
- By Region o North America: North America is the largest market for RTD mocktails, driven by increasing awareness of health and wellness, the rise of the mindful drinking movement, and a growing interest in alcohol-free alternatives. o Europe: Europe is also experiencing significant growth, particularly in the United Kingdom and Germany. The European market is seeing a rise in demand for premium and artisanal mocktails as consumers seek high-quality, non-alcoholic options. o Asia-Pacific: Asia-Pacific is emerging as a strong growth region, driven by a growing middle class, changing lifestyles, and increasing health awareness, particularly in countries like Japan, China, and India. o Latin America and Middle East & Africa: These regions are expected to see moderate growth, driven by rising health consciousness and changing consumer preferences towards non-alcoholic beverages. ________________________________________
